Transaction ec52ece05079dcb87f7ff451654ee2fcc61e9c0a41b0614e62f3bae141fe7cd1

1 Input
2 Outputs
  • ec52ece05079dcb87f7ff451654ee2fcc61e9c0a41b0614e62f3bae141fe7cd1:0
  • value  100000000
    address  3DeM5DzmGehfxPksPYgNsY1po3E7T3be6E
  • ec52ece05079dcb87f7ff451654ee2fcc61e9c0a41b0614e62f3bae141fe7cd1:1
  • value  499880000
    address  3BMEXH6UesjaaXwiQk2gcTUgDHFasuZ3jC